SAFIR GT40 SPARES LLC ANNOUNCES THE LICENSING OF THE SUPERFORMANCE GT40 CONTINUATION SERIES<o:p></o:p>
<o:p> </o:p>
Safir GT40 Spares LLC, owners of GT40 Mark and Superformance, announce the licensing of Superformance and Hi-Tech produced vehicles, MKII and MKI, as the continuation GT40P 2000 Series.

The MKII and MKI are currently in production. The MKII model replicates the 1966 GT40s that finished at LeMans first, second, and third.

Specifications for the MKII will be exactly that of the original – 40.5 inches high, steel monocoque chassis and roof, and racecar suspension design. The MKI is similar to the endurance racing and street exotics that dominated the late-1960s.

Both the MKII and MKI models will leave the factory as complete rolling chassis, lacking only the engine, clutch and transaxle. The cars can be powered by Roush engines, and fitted with the new RBT/ZF style 5-speed transaxle. Clients also have the option to fit their MKI or MKII with the Ford-based 289, 302, or 351 small block or 427 big block (MKII only) engines.

The chassis is an exact replication of the original monocoque down to the pressed steel roof spider. The only departure is the use of electro-galvanized sheet steel in the construction. The chassis, at over 12,000 pounds per degree is stiffer than any other chassis on the market, and is made up of over 244 laser cut and bent or pressed parts.

Finished MKI and MKII automobiles will accurately resemble the original LeMans winners and will feature modern technology upgrades to improve overall durability, street handling, and convenience. The MKI and MKII comes complete with full air conditioning, a full exhaust system, engine installation kit that includes all necessary pulleys and brackets, side shafts, shifter kit for the RBT/ZF transaxle, racing four point harness, and twin filler caps.

Superformance has been in business for over twelve years with sixteen dealers in the <st1:place w:st="on"><st1:country-region w:st="on">United States</st1:country-region></st1:place> and have shipped over 2,600 cars during this period. The cars re licensed and endorsed by Safir Engineering as true continuation cars and carry the GT40P chassis number. Superformance will market and distribute the new GT40s, both MKI and MKII, through its existing global dealer network.
